| ||||
| Đôi khi ta cần lấy toàn bộ URL của trang đang xem để truyền tham số cho 1 truy vẫn nào đó hoặc lưu vào 1 biến sẽ dùng trong phần tiếp theo. Ví dụ bạn đang mở trang: http://localhost/web/index.php?modul...atid=237&id=85. Bây giờ bạn muốn lấy được toàn bộ chuỗi URL trên.bạn chỉ cần gọi như sau : $currentURL=selfURL(). Kết quả : $currentURL=http://localhost/web/index.php?modul=product&action=view&catid=237&id=8 5.Dưới đây tôi xin trình bầy hàm selfURL() như sau: #lay toan bo url function selfURL() { $s = empty($_SERVER["HTTPS"]) ? '' : ($_SERVER["HTTPS"] == "on") ? "s" : ""; $protocol = strleft(strtolower($_SERVER["SERVER_PROTOCOL"]), "/").$s; $port = ($_SERVER["SERVER_PORT"] == "80") ? "" : (":".$_SERVER["SERVER_PORT"]); return $protocol."://".$_SERVER['SERVER_NAME'].$port.$_SERVER['REQUEST_URI']; } //$s2 la chuoi so sanh.Ham tra ve phan ben trai cua chuoi $s1 va cat bo chuoi $s2. function strleft($s1, $s2) { return substr($s1, 0, strpos($s1, $s2)); } |
![]() |
| Ðang đọc: 1 (0 thành viên và 1 khách) | |
| Ðiều Chỉnh | |
| Xếp Bài | |
|
Chủ đề giống nhau | ||||
| Ðề tài | Người Gởi | Chuyên mục | Trả lời | Bài mới gởi |
| Những bước chuẩn bị trước khi phỏng vấn | Lucky_Star | Tâm lý, Cuộc sống | 0 | 02-05-2008 12:22 PM |
| Tiêu chuẩn của 1 website có chất lượng | Bao Khanh | Thiết kế web | 0 | 20-12-2007 09:41 PM |